Abstract
The invention discloses a kind of method, server, terminal device and systems for monitoring sharing articles scheduling process, this method comprises: the dispatch command for recalling target sharing articles sent by server in response to terminal device, whether the first scheduling events that detection recalls target sharing articles occur;In response to the dispatch command for calling in target sharing articles that terminal device is sent, whether the second scheduling events that target sharing articles are called in detection occur;According to the testing result of the testing result of the first scheduling events and the second scheduling events, determine whether the scheduling process of target sharing articles is completed.

Background technique
In recent years, due to environmental quality worsening, people's environmental consciousness gradually increases, occurs in the market increasingly
More sharing articles.It with the popularization of sharing articles, is continuously increased using the number of sharing articles, uses the frequency of sharing articles
Also constantly rise.
And as the userbase of sharing articles is increasingly huge, the demand explosive growth of sharing articles.Sharing articles
Demand can change as time goes by, therefore, it is necessary to the dispensings to sharing articles to carry out implementation scheduling, with guarantee have
Effect meets user to the use demand of sharing articles.
The scheduling of sharing articles at present, the operation personnel for depending primarily on sharing articles service provider carry out, need to run
Sharing articles are a little recalled sharing articles from previously selected recall by personnel, then the sharing articles recalled are called in selected tune
Access point, to meet the use demand of user.
But when only realizing the scheduling of sharing articles by operation personnel at present, sharing articles service provider can not be monitored
Whether operation personnel completes the scheduling process of sharing articles.

<first embodiment>
<method>
A kind of method of the monitoring sharing articles scheduling process provided in the present embodiment, the sharing articles be launched for
Family with timesharing lease, point lease isotype obtain the right to use article, the sharing articles can be vehicle, umbrella, charger baby,
Locker etc..Wherein, vehicle can be two-wheeled or tricycle, vehicle using motor, electric vehicle, be also possible to the motor-driven of four-wheel or more
Vehicle.
The method of the monitoring sharing articles scheduling process can be various entity shapes by server implementation, the server
Formula.For example, server can be cloud server, or it can also be server 1000 as shown in Figure 1.In one example, clothes
Business device is to support to provide the operation centre of the services such as sharing articles operation, management, scheduling.
As shown in Fig. 2, the method for the monitoring sharing articles scheduling process includes step S2100-S2300.
Step S2100, in response to the dispatch command for recalling target sharing articles that terminal device is sent, detection recalls target
Whether the first scheduling events of sharing articles occur.
If server detects that the first scheduling events for recalling target sharing articles occur, it is ensured that operation personnel holds
The movement for recalling target sharing articles is gone.
In one example, step S2100 may further include step S2110-S2130 as shown in Figure 3:
Step S2110, in response to the dispatch command for recalling target sharing articles that terminal device is sent, acquisition receives this
The location information of terminal device when dispatch command, as the first device location information.
Can be terminal device to server transmission recall the dispatch command of target sharing articles while, obtain itself
Location information, and the location information that will acquire is sent to server.
Server be can also be when receiving the dispatch command for recalling target sharing articles of terminal device transmission, to end
End equipment sends position acquisition request.Terminal device is requested in response to the position acquisition, and own location information is sent to service
Device.
It can also include the identification code of target sharing articles in dispatch command.So terminal device, which can be, is obtaining target
While the identification code of sharing articles, the location information of itself is obtained.Terminal device is raw according to the identification code of target sharing articles
It is sent to server simultaneously at the dispatch command for recalling target sharing articles, and by the dispatch command and the location information of itself.
Terminal device can also be according to preset frequency the location information for obtaining and sending itself.The frequency can be pre-
It is first set according to application scenarios, such as can be, but not limited to be 1 beat/min.Can be in the present embodiment will acquire the time and is somebody's turn to do
The receiving time of dispatch command is at a distance of nearest location information, as the first device location information.
Step S2120 obtains the position of target sharing articles when receiving the dispatch command for recalling target sharing articles
Information, as the first asset position information.
It recalls and can be the identification code comprising the target sharing articles in the dispatch command of target sharing articles.It can basis
The identification code of target sharing articles obtains the first asset position information.
In one example, after user's use, can report to server itself terminates to make target sharing articles
Location information.In the not used situation of target sharing articles, position, which can be, not to change.Therefore, server
In can be previously stored with target sharing articles terminate using location information and the location information and target sharing articles mark
Know the corresponding relationship between code, can be for server when receiving the dispatch command for recalling target sharing articles, direct basis
The identification code of target sharing articles obtains corresponding location information, as the first asset position information.
In another example, the step of obtaining the first asset position information may further include following steps S2121-
S2123:
Step S2121 obtains the identification code of target sharing articles according to the dispatch command for recalling target sharing articles.
Step S2122 sends position acquisition request to target sharing articles, for mesh according to the identification code of sharing articles
Mark sharing articles are according to the position acquisition request and send itself location information.
Target sharing articles are available from receiving this in the position acquisition request for receiving server transmission
Location information when position requests, and be sent in server.
Step S2123 receives the location information that target sharing articles are sent, as the first asset position information.
Step S2130, according to the first device location information and the first asset position information, determination recalls target sharing articles
The first scheduling events whether occur.
In one example, the first scheduling events may include: and receive to recall the tune of target sharing articles in server
In the case where degree instruction, the distance between terminal device and target sharing articles are less than or equal to preset first distance threshold
Value.
First distance threshold value can be preset according to the first scheduling events for recalling target sharing articles.This first
Distance threshold for example can be, but not limited to be 3m.
So, step S2130 may further include step S2131-S2133 as shown in Figure 4:
Step S2131, according to the first device location information and the first asset position information, calculating receives that recall target total
When enjoying the dispatch command of article, the distance between terminal device and target sharing articles.
Due in this step the first device location information and the first asset position information be that recall target total receiving
It is obtained in the case where the dispatch command for enjoying article, therefore, according to the first device location information and the first asset position information meter
Calculation obtains distance, is exactly when receiving the dispatch command for recalling target sharing articles in the present embodiment, terminal device and target are total
Enjoy the distance between article.
Step S2132, judges whether the distance is less than or equal to preset first distance threshold value.
Step S2133 determines that recalling target shares object in the case where the distance is less than or equal to first distance threshold value
First scheduling events of product occur.
In one example, the first scheduling events can also include: and receive to recall target sharing articles in server
In the case where dispatch command, terminal device and/or target sharing articles are located in previously selected target dispatch region.
So, step S2100 can also include the steps that S2140-S2160 as shown in Figure 5.
Step S2140, receiving terminal apparatus transmission sets the goal really recalls the selection instruction in region.
Specifically, can be the operation that terminal device recalls region in response to selection target, is sent to server and determine mesh
Mark the selection instruction in region.
Step S2150 obtains the location information that target recalls region according to the selection instruction.
It may include the location information that target recalls region in the selection instruction.It is possible to be directly to refer to from the selection
The location information that target recalls region is obtained in order.
It may include the identification information that target recalls region in the selection instruction, which can be with the unique identification mesh
Mark recalls region.It can be previously stored with reflection in server and recall corresponding relationship between the identification information in region and location information
The table of comparisons.So, the identification information that region is recalled according to the target for including in the selection instruction searches the table of comparisons, so that it may
To obtain corresponding location information, the i.e. location information in target dispatch region.
Step S2160 judges that target shares object according to the location information in target dispatch region and the first asset position information
Whether product are located in target dispatch region, to determine that the first scheduling events for recalling target sharing articles are sent out also according to judging result
It is raw.
The dispatch command for recalling target sharing articles, and target sharing articles and terminal are being received specifically, can be
In the case that the distance between equipment is less than or equal to first distance threshold value, if target sharing articles are located at target dispatch area
In domain, then it can be determined that the first scheduling events occur.
It can also be the location information and the first device location information according to target dispatch region, whether judge terminal device
In target dispatch region, whether to occur also according to first scheduling events of judgement result judgement.Mesh is recalled receiving
The dispatch command of sharing articles is marked, and the distance between target sharing articles and terminal device are less than or equal to first distance threshold
In the case where value, such as resolute terminal device is located in target dispatch region, it is possible to determine that the first scheduling events occur.
It can also be the location information according to target dispatch region, the first asset position information and the first device location letter
Breath, judges whether target sharing articles and terminal device are respectively positioned in target dispatch region, also according to the judgement result judgement
Whether the first scheduling events occur.Receiving the dispatch command for recalling target sharing articles, and target sharing articles and terminal
In the case that the distance between equipment is less than or equal to first distance threshold value, such as resolute terminal device and target sharing articles are equal
In target dispatch region, it is possible to determine that the first scheduling events occur.
